Output 6640d92810b8be319c7b7aef70fcce1b303ebff0e0d504a4d375daa825827b90:1

value
780880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891907a0bd4656b1d5d1f89357a4a5978f4f1ce0 OP_EQUAL
address
3EBvUvcrDMX2J2FZeU1fpgh3U3HianL3mH
transaction
6640d92810b8be319c7b7aef70fcce1b303ebff0e0d504a4d375daa825827b90
spent
true